Integration by homologous recombination generates chimeric LTRs in HERV-K6p21. (A) The LTRs of the newly integrating HERV-K element are depicted with shaded boxes and those of the ancient HERV-K element that it recombined into are depicted with cross-hatched boxes. The resultant recombinant element is shown. The chimeric LTRs generated by the recombination event are aligned for comparison. (B) The chimeric 5′ and 3′ LTR sequences in the human, chimpanzee, bonobo, and gorilla were aligned and the position of the base pair differences is plotted along the length of the LTR. The same analysis was done for HERV-K20q11 as a comparison and is shown below the 6p21 plot.
